The First Trust Company Building is a historic commercial building located at Broadway and State Street in Albany, New York.
Description and history
It was designed by architect Marcus T. Reynolds and built in 1904. Currently, it is the main offices of the Research Foundation for the State University of New York.[2]
It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1973.[1] It is also a contributing property to the Downtown Albany Historic District.
